Statement of Faith

 

  1. We believe that the KJV 1611 or the Authorized King James Version to be the only Bibles to be used in our Church Services, Sunday School, Nursery, Christian School, or any service in that our church is associated with.  We believe the Old and New Testaments to be verbally inspired of God, infallible in writing and is final, sole authority in faith and life.  II Tim. 3:16 – 17; II Peter 1:19-21.
  2. We believe the Godhead eternally exists in three persons: Father, Son, and Holy Spirit and that these three are one God, having precisely the same nature, attributes, and perfection. 1:1; 1:26; 11-7; Matt. 3:16-17; II Cor. 13:14
  3. God the Father:
    1. His eternal existence as God.
    2. One third of the Godhead Trinity.
  4. The Lord Jesus Christ:
    1. His eternal existence as God. Heb. 1:1-8
    2. His incarnation by means of the Virgin Birth. Isa. 7:14; Luke 1:35
    3. His sacrificial death on the cross as a substitutionary atonement for sin reconciling man to God. Rom. 3:25; 5:10; II Cor. 5:18 – 19; Eph. 2:16
    4. His literal bodily resurrection from the dead. Luke 24:36 – 43; John 20:14; Acts 10:40 – 41
    5. His present ministry of intercession in Heaven. Acts 1:9 – 10; Heb. 8:1 – 2; I John 2:1
    6. His personal return. Matt. 26:64; Acts 1:11; I Thess. 4:16; Rev. 1:7
    7. He is one third of the Godhead.
  5. Holy Spirit
    1. We believe He is one third of the Godhead.
    2. We believe He convicts men of sin. John 16:7 – 11
    3. He regenerates, indwells, seals, and sets the believer apart unto a holy life. I Cor. 3:16; Eph. 1:13 – 14; Eph. 4:30
    4. He keeps and empowers believers every day.
    5. He is a teacher of the Word of God and guide for our daily life.
    6. Anyone who doesn’t have the Holy Spirit living in he/she is not a child of God. Rom. 8:9
  6. Man:
    1. We believe man was created in the image of God. Pure and innocent. Gen. 1:26
    2. We believe man is a tripod being; body, soul, and spirit. Gen. 2:7
    3. We believe in the total depravity of man. Adam fell through the sin of disobedience. Rom. 5:19
    4. We believe because of this, all men are in need of redemption. Rom. 3:10, 23, 5:12, 6:23
    5. We believe Life begins at conception. Psalms 51:5; Lk. 1:31; Jer. 1:5
    6. We believe the Only way for man to be in fellowship with God is Through the Lord Jesus Christ. John 14:6
  1. Satan:
    1. We believe in the personal reality of Satan. Job 1:6 – 9; 2:3; Matt. 4:1 – 11; I Peter 5:8; James 4:7.
    2. He is a fallen angel. Isa. 14:12 – 15
    3. His power is limited by God. Job 2:6; Matt. 4:1 – 11
  2. Salvation:
    1. We believe salvation is solely by grace through faith in the blood sacrifice, death and resurrection of Jesus Christ. Eph. 2:8 – 9; Rom. 10:9, 10, 13; John 3:16 – 17; I Peter 1:18, 19
    2. Salvation is Everlasting: John 3:36; John 6:37, 40
  3. Church:
    1. The church is composed of born again believers, who have been baptized by the Holy Spirit and by water immersion, who have voluntarily united together for the sole purpose of worship and spiritual growth and education.
    2. We believe that the Lord Jesus Christ is the head of the church. He provides, leads, directs, and meets the needs of the church. Acts 2:41 – 47; Eph. 5:21 – 32
    3. The local church has absolute right of self-government and the decisions of the local church are final in and on all matters. Acts 5: 1 – 10
  4. Ordinances:
    1. We believe that Christ gave only two ordinances to observe till He comes.
      1. The Lord’s Supper. I Cor. 11:23 – 33
      2. Baptism by water immersion. (Note: There is no saving power in baptism. It is for those who have already received Christ as their Saviour.) Matt. 28: 19 – 20.
  5. Future:
        1. We believe that the church will be called out of this world by Lord Jesus Christ.
        2. We believe the second coming of Christ has two stages. First the calling out of the church, this includes all born again believers. I Thess. 4:13 – 18
        3. We believe this is a pretribulation event. I Thess. 1:10; 4:13
        4. Second stage of the second coming, Christ will return with his saints to set up His Kingdom, 1000 years reign. Rev. 19:11 – 16; 20:4 – 6
  6. Missions:
    1. Because all men everywhere without Christ are lost and are bound for eternal punishment (Rom. 1:18 – 32), and men cannot believe in Him of whom they have not heard (Rom. 10:14), we believe that we are debtors to all men and have the responsibility of giving them the Gospel.
    2. We believe in supporting missionaries, men, who are of the same faith.
    3. All missionary work and support must be done by and through the local church. Amos 3:1 – 3

  10. Love
    1. We believe that we should demonstrate love for others, not only toward fellow believers, but, also toward those who are not believers, those who oppose us, and those who engage in sinful actions. We are to deal with those who oppose us graciously, gently, patiently, and humbly. God forbids the stirring up of strife, the taking of revenge, or the threat or use of violence as a means of resolving personal conflict or obtaining personal justice. Although God commands us to abhor sinful actions, we are to love and pray for any person who engages in such sinful actions. (Lev. 19:18; Matt 5:44-48; Luke 6:31; John 13:34-35; Rom. 12:9-10, 17-21, 13:8-10; Phil. 2:2-4; 2 Tim. 2:24-26; Titus 3:2; 1 John 3:17-18)
